.Castrol Australia make Mazda Rotary Oil. That pic is of one of the first bottles sold here, back when Mazda imported the oil in bulk and Castrol Australia repackaged it.

The RZ doesn't have:
- Red brake calipers
- Braided front brake lines
- Numbered ID plate on the firewall
- Spirit R badges
- Spirit R logo silver faced instrumentation
- Light Grey Spirit R interior finish
- Spirit R BBS wheels (cosmetically different).
The Spirit R Type "A" doesn't have:
- Stealthy brake calipers (same as RZ, painted dogs dick red)
- Snow White Pearl Paint
- Limited Edition status (1500...HA!)
The Spirit R was available in Brilliant Black, Pure White, Vintage Red, Titanium Grey, and Innocent Blue Mica. The RZ was available in only one colour, Snow White Pearl.
The Spirit R was built in 2002, the RZ was built in 2000, 2001.
